Physician Assistant

Physician assistants provide medical services under the supervision of physicians. They may be responsible for patient interviews, medical histories, routine physical examinations, treatment of illnesses and injuries, follow-up care and counseling. They work in hospitals, clinics, physicians' offices, nursing homes, and other health-care facilities.

The professional training is usually 24-36 months in length and most often award a master’s degree. Students at Iowa State preparing for PA school will complete requirements for a bachelor's degree and PA prerequisites before entering a master's degree program.

The following courses are frequently mentioned as prerequisites:

  • English (ENGL 104, 105)
  • Human anatomy and physiology (BIOL 255, 255L; 256, 256L—biological science majors may prefer to fulfill this requirement by taking BIOL 335 and 352)
  • Biology (BIOL 211, 211L and 212, 212L)
  • Microbiology (MICRO 201, 201L or 302, 302L)
  • General chemistry (CHEM 163/L & 164/L or CHEM 177/L & 178/L
  • Organic chemistry (CHEM 231/L or 331/L and 332/L depending on school)
  • Biochemistry (BIOL 314 or BBMB 301)
  • Psychology (PSYCH 101 and 230)
  • Statistics (STAT 101 or 104)

The University of Iowa offers a master's degree program. Prerequisites include a bachelor's degree, at least three advanced biological courses which must include either BIOL 335 or BIOL 255, 255L; 256, 256L. Other suggested advanced biological science courses are BIOL 313, 314, 353, 352. Other UI PA requirements include statistics (STAT 101 OR 104), one year of general chemistry (CHEM 177, 177L, and 178, 178L), one semester of organic chemistry (CHEM 331) and biochemistry (BIOL 314 or BBMB 404, 405,or 420). Applicants must submit GRE scores and have at least 1,000 hours of health care experience (direct patient care experience is necessary although research hours are also acceptable as part of this requirement).

Professional schools may change their prerequisites. Students are responsible for maintaining direct contact with specific professional schools for current prerequisite guidelines.
